Output cdde62a36e840b4e253d64dbcd286c2e87b859a2fa826e9fbb94b607cdef319e:1

value
19808658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a70618502d63145860288183bab72d918129cdc OP_EQUAL
address
3CrQzK1j216LMzXia1K6a1NEHqqKYQ8YZd
transaction
cdde62a36e840b4e253d64dbcd286c2e87b859a2fa826e9fbb94b607cdef319e
spent
true